Alphabet Inc. $GOOG Shares Sold by Litman Gregory Wealth Management LLC

Litman Gregory Wealth Management LLC decreased its position in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:GOOGFree Report) by 2.1% during the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 69,371 shares of the information services provider’s stock after selling 1,475 shares during the period. Alphabet comprises approximately 1.0% of Litman Gregory Wealth Management LLC’s portfolio, making the stock its 27th biggest holding. Litman Gregory Wealth Management LLC’s holdings in Alphabet were worth $12,306,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Alphabet Trading Down 0.7%

Shares of GOOG opened at $245.46 on Thursday. The company has a market capitalization of $2.97 trillion, a P/E ratio of 26.14, a P/E/G ratio of 1.67 and a beta of 1.00. Alphabet Inc. has a one year low of $142.66 and a one year high of $256.70.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.07, a quick ratio of 1.90 and a current ratio of 1.90.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$225.03 and a 200 day moving average price of $188.71.

Alphabet (NASDAQ:GOOGG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 23rd. The information services provider reported $2.31 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.12 by $0.19. The firm had revenue of $96.43 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$93.67 billion. Alphabet had a return on equity of 34.31% and a net margin of 31.12%.Alphabet’s revenue for the quarter was up 13.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$1.89 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ts forecast that Alphabet Inc. will post 8.89 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Alphabet Company Profile

(Free Report)

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
